Unlocking the Potential of Floating LNG in Indonesia: Genting Berhad’s Strategic Move

Genting Berhad ’s recent signing of contracts for a floating liquefied natural gas (FLNG) facility in Indonesia signifies a transformative development in Southeast Asia’s LNG landscape. This critical milestone demonstrates both the adaptability of floating LNG technology and Indonesia’s growing commitment to harnessing its natural gas reserves efficiently and sustainably.

Genting’s Strategic Investment in FLNG Technology

Floating LNG facilities, such as Genting's, are a breakthrough for regions like West Papua, Indonesia, where complex logistics and remote locations make traditional infrastructure challenging. By deploying FLNG technology, Genting can liquefy gas at sea, close to the source, thus significantly reducing transportation costs and environmental impact. This approach also positions Indonesia as a major player in meeting Asia’s surging demand for cleaner energy alternatives, reinforcing the strategic role of LNG in Southeast Asia’s energy transition.

Key Partnerships and Infrastructure

In partnering with China National Machinery Import & Export Corp. (CMEC) and Shandong Kerui Energy Development, Genting secures both expertise and cost-efficiency for the onshore processing and midstream infrastructure. These collaborations will streamline the journey of raw gas from the Asap, Merah, and Kido fields to the FLNG facility, ensuring an uninterrupted supply of LNG for regional and global markets. The involvement of PT China Construction Yangtze River Indonesia (PT CCYRI) underscores Genting’s commitment to local expertise and economic contributions within Indonesia, supporting local employment and development.

Floating LNG as a Decisive Solution for Indonesia’s Energy Future

FLNG facilities are increasingly favored in energy-rich yet geographically complex regions. By enabling gas processing and liquefaction directly at the field, they avoid extensive onshore facilities and provide greater flexibility in accessing new reserves. This setup aligns with Indonesia’s energy goals by advancing LNG’s role in both domestic and international energy supply chains. The environmental benefits are also compelling: FLNG offers a more sustainable option by reducing the footprint of onshore facilities and supporting decarbonization initiatives through cleaner fuel options.
